Available since May 25, 2021 on PC, PS4 and Xbox One, Biomutant offers the option to create your character from head to toe by choosing not only appearance, but also species and class. While your avatar's fur hue and stats are important in shaping it however you see fit, exploring the open world will only be easier if you choose a class that matches your playstyle.

Be careful not to confuse the class and species of the character. There are six species in total in Biomutant and they allow you to customize your avatar. Classes allow you to specialize your character and basic statistics that you can then improve.

What is the best class in Biomutant?

There really isn't a better class in the game of Experiment 101 - it all depends on your playstyle.

  • Deadeye: A class with abilities for ranged combat.
  • Commando: A heavy weapon class.
  • Psi-Freak: Specialized in the mastery of Ki Energy and powers.
  • Saboteur: Can equip a weapon in each hand.
  • Sentinel: Fights with long weapons and has good armor.
  • Mercenary : A versatile class reserved for pre-orders.

The Breeds in Biomutant

Before choosing your class, the game will ask you to select your breed. 

  • Primal: "Primals are a nimbly developed anthropomorphic species, hybrids that their genetic mutation makes nimble and dexterous at the cost of a less trained intellect." In a few words, choosing this species guarantees you high statistics in Agility but low in intelligence . Your hero will be faster in his movements, will be able to dodge more easily, but will have fewer hits during puzzles and less luck.
  • Dumdon: "Dumdons are the least developed anthropomorphic species, a hybrid branch which compensates for its mental deficiencies with great physical strength." In other words, they benefit from enormous Strength but sin on the level of intelligence just like the Primals.
  • Rex: "Rexes are an extraordinarily developed anthropormophic species, hybrid misfits whose DNA sequence enables them to overcome both physical and mental challenges." This species is therefore juggling between good statistics of Strength and intelligence but strongly lacks vitality (HP).

  • Hyla: "Hyla are an anthropomorphic species geared towards regeneration, hybrids possessing a genetic mutation making them extremely resistant and enduring." A "tank" species that benefits from a high amount of Armor , Health and Vitality .
  • Fip: "The Fips are renowned for their highly developed intellect. Their genius is directly related to the power of ki which amplifies their psionic skills." A species focused on ki-energy and its regeneration.
  • Murgel: "The Murgels are the definition of an idealized species. Their evolution has taken the direction where form and appearance have taken precedence over functionality." This is a nice species to play if you want to have a lot of charisma and luck , and therefore constantly loot better equipment.

The classes available in Biomutant

In addition to their own stats, each class has unique skills. While appearance is important in such an RPG, however, we recommend that you take the time to think about what breed and class you will choose at the start of the adventure (especially if you like play in Hard Mode).

The Maverick

Deadeye

Cunning and competent loners who have chosen to live outside the laws and values of society.

  • Perfect Reload: your ranged weapons recharge instantly and the next charger inflict 20% more damage.

    This class is for players who plan to use ranged weapons and enjoy critical hits. If you decide to take this class, then you will have to favor a species benefiting from good statistics in Agility and Movement speed. Be careful, this does not mean that you will not be able to play melee, on the contrary.

The Commando

Commando

Used to working in a small team, the Commandos form an elite force trained for special operations.

  • Fury: Ranged weapon attacks deal 10% more damage.

    The Commando is also ideal for ranged weapon users but favors strategy a little more than pushing it in.

The Psionik

Psi-Freak

Psi-Freaks experiment with psionic powers and mutations. They are generally rejected on the margins of society.

  • Spark Ball: Press the key assigned to the ability to fire a Lightning Ball in front of you and deal damage to the enemy you hit
  • Megamind: Your ki regeneration is increased by 20%

    This is a class of "magic" that allows you to use energy with unique abilities.

The Saboteur

Saboteur

Saboteurs are cunning and resourceful explorers who have been trained to work under cover in both urban and wilderness settings.

  • Twin Silver Grip: Melee Dual Grip Skill: Equip two different melee weapons to wield one in each hand.
  • Hypergenetic: Energy cost of dodging is reduced by 20%)

    A sort of Ninja class, the Saboteur prefers melee combat and is able to wield two different types of weapons (one in each hand). Discretion and ability are at the center of this class which will require you to increase your statistics mainly in Movement Speed, Dodge and Agility.

The Sentinel

Sentinel

The Sentinels dedicate their lives to protecting a house. They are completely devoted to the organization as a whole and have an absolute belief in their dogma.

  • Toughness: The value of your base armor is increased by 10.

    Class a bit of a catch-all, the Sentinel is however much more resistant than the others thanks to its passive Armor. Suitable for all playstyles, we recommend that you choose this class if you are unsure of which one to take at the start of your adventure. It will allow you to hit very hard while having a concrete defense.

The mercenary

Mercenary

The Mercenary class is a sixth class available only if you have pre-ordered Biomutant. If you haven't, it will be possible, later, to pay for the class as DLC.

  • Twin Silver Grip: Melee Dual Grip Skill: Equip two different melee weapons to wield one in each hand.
  • Fury: Melee weapon attacks deal 10% more damage.
